Lorraine Kelly received backlash today after she took part in a TikTok 80s challenge during her ITV programme. However, while some viewers were loving the show, others branded the host "tragic" for "trying to keep up with the kids".
It saw her and other presenters filmed using the "80s Vibe" filter on the app which transforms users into an 80s aerobic leotard-clad figure. Strictly Come Dancing's Graziano di Primo is a fan of the filter and has posted to the app using it.
Lorraine and other presenters including fashion expert Mark Heyes were filmed in the corridors of ITV dancing with the filter applied. Lorraine laughed at the clip commenting on her bottom.
However, viewers didn't find it as amusing in the least and took to X, formerly known as Twitter to air their grievance. A user with the handle @OhhLaurenn commented: "Tragic Lorraine trying to keep up with the kids #lorraine."
